To provide an internal combustion engine that includes a variable compression ratio mechanism and a variable valve gear, and that can reduce fuel consumption.
The internal combustion engine includes the variable compression ratio mechanism and the variable valve gear, and is formed to advance a timing for closing an intake valve and reduce a mechanical compression ratio when a request load increases. The variable valve gear starts to advance the timing for closing the intake valve after a predetermined delay time passes since an increase of the request load is detected. The variable compression mechanism is formed to execute delay control of mechanical compression ratio, the control decelerates deterioration the mechanical compression ratio by almost maintaining the mechanical compression ratio, wherein the smaller the increase of the request load is, the more a start timing for the delay control of the mechanical compression ratio is accelerated.
